SensusAccess
SensusAccess is a self-service solution that allows you to automatically convert files from one format to another. You can convert a PDF into an MP3 so that you can read it aloud. SensusAccess can be used to convert inaccessible documents such as image-only PDF files, JPG pictures and Microsoft PowerPoint presentations into more accessible and less tricky formats.

MultiSearch is the gateway to all the resources held in all the ACAP libraries. MultiSearch will retrieve all the books, journal articles, videos, databases and everything else held in our collection.

How to search the catalogue:
Navigate to MultiSearch. You can either use your own screen reader to search, or you can activate the built-in Voice Search Assistant by clicking on the microphone in the search bar. The Voice Assistant is very basic. For example you can say "Aboriginal women and trauma". You cannot conduct a more complex search this way.
